Matsumoto, JapanMarch, 19947 Dead, 34 Injured

Sarin gas kills by paralyzing muscles so that a person cannot breathe.

Sarin enters the body by inhalation, ingestion, and through the eyes and skin.

Symptoms begin with watery eyes, drooling, and excessive sweating, and then rapidly progress to difficulty in breathing, dimness of vision, nausea, vomiting, twitching, and headache.

Ultimately the victim will become comatose and suffocate as a consequence of convulsive spasms.

Tokyo, JapanTeito Rapid Transit Authority (Subway System) March 20, 199512 Dead, 5,000 Injured

Aum Shinrikyo and the Sarin Gas AttacksJapan, 1994 & 1995

AQ Pre-9/11• What is al Qaeda’s strategy?

What are their strategic objectives?

• 1996 fatwa– declaration of war, warned of presence of American and

British “Crusader forces” • Saudi Arabia would become a beach head to impose a new

imperialism on the region to obtain its oil

– “It is no secret that warding off the American enemy is the top duty after faith and nothing should take priority over it”

– All ulema are “unanimous that it is an individual duty to fight an invading enemy”

Page 22: C OMBATING T ERRORISM C ENTER at West Point Wednesday 4 October: Film: Inside 9/11 (E hour: All sections meet in TH348) Friday 6 October: Book Review due.

COMBATING TERRORISM CENTERat West Point

• 1998 Fatwa – shift from the near enemy to the far enemy

• Bin Laden’s critical contribution = re-directing energies of Jihadists toward attacking the U.S. anywhere

• AQ and bin Laden do not want to be global leader of terrorists; rather, provide a spark, motivator, bring them under ideological umbrella

• Three capabilities critical to 9/11 still exist – Ability to identify and exploit a key gap in opponents’ defenses– Effective and clever use of deception and denial– Suicide attacks employed to ensure operation’s success

• Theoretically, a vast reservoir of trained recruits remains available for activation/mobilization– Tens of thousands jihadists trained in past decade– Means and methods of terrorism widely disseminated

AQ Tomorrow: Global Threats

Page 27: C OMBATING T ERRORISM C ENTER at West Point Wednesday 4 October: Film: Inside 9/11 (E hour: All sections meet in TH348) Friday 6 October: Book Review due.

COMBATING TERRORISM CENTERat West Point

AQ Tomorrow: Global Threats

• Method of attack– Depends on which “Al Qaeda” you are dealing with – Al Qaeda prefers coordinated attacks in waves– Well-planned with strong reconnaissance efforts

• Detailed planning efforts• Rehearsals• Strong operational security

Most likely means• High yield explosives• Vehicle delivery

Most difficult• Unconventional weapons
